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turi (NYSE: TSM) has reported E.P.S. of $2.05 for its fourth fiscal quarter (ending December 31) versus $1.77 for the same period a year ago — an increase of 16%. For the latest four quarters through December 31, E.P.S. were $6.90 compared to $5.36 a year ago — an increase of 29%.
